World's smallest Laser Communication Terminal from Tesat on track
by Staff Writers
Backnang, Germany (SPX) Apr 17, 2018

illustration only

Tesat's Laser Communication Terminal for CubeSats, CubeL, is on track after recently the Critical Design Review (CDR) was successfully held at the German Aerospace Center (DLR) in Oberpfaffenhofen. This was an important milestone for the development program on the way to its demonstration mission, which is planned to launch later this year.

CubeL is a joint development program between the Optical Communication Systems (OCS) group of the DLR Institute of Communications and Navigation (IKN) and Tesat-Spacecom as the industrial partner. The successful work split of the product development between DLR IKN and Tesat is the key of this new space product.

"It is great to see how the teams are transferring scientific cutting-edge technology into a real commercial product line", said Philipp Biller, Product Manager at Tesat-Spacecom.

With a size of only 1x1x0.3U (~10x10x3cm3) and a mass of about 350 gram the CubeL is the smallest laser communication terminal on the market. The data rate of 100Mbit/s will help to overcome the current bottleneck of today's downlink technologies for CubeSats by a factor of 100 compared to common UHF links and enable new big data generating applications such as hyper spectral imaging.

"Introducing CubeL is a consequent expansion of Tesat's unique laser communication product portfolio to offer both edges of the market. From high performance GEO to GEO inter-satellite terminals to ultra small low cost solutions for smaller satellite platforms", said Matthias Motzigemba, Tesat's Head of Sales Communication Systems.

India testing locally developed metal-based origami payload
New Delhi (SPX) Mar 27, 2018
The Indian Nano Satellite-1C (INS-1C) is an experimental satellite launched by PSLV-C40 on Jan 12, 2018 as a co-passenger payload. It is the third satellite in the Indian Nano Satellite (INS) series. The first two satellites (INS-1A and INS-1B) of this series were carried as co-passenger payloads by PSLV-C37 in February 2017.
